Betfair Closer to IPO

We haven't seen many IPOs in the online gambling sector in recent years.  That may be about to chance as Betfair reportedly prepares to go public.

Betfair has hired Morgan Stanley director Mark Brooker as head of strategy, according to EGR Magazine. It is the first in a series of anticipated moves prior to the potential £1.5bn flotation.

Donald Trump Gains Control of Casinos

Donald J. Trump is hoping the third time will be the charm.

As it prepares to exit bankruptcy court for the third time, Trump Entertainment Resorts and its three Atlantic City casinos will be under the control of Mr. Trump and bondholders after a court ruling on Monday.

World Series of Poker Being Sued by Everest Poker

Everest Poker, an online poker venture, is suing to get out of a $22.5 million sponsorship deal with the World Series of Poker (WSOP). 

A lawsuit was filed in federal court in Las Vegas on Thursday by Ultra Internet Media S.A. against the Harrah's Entertainment Inc. subsidiary that owns the World Series of Poker.  Ultra is saying they are incorporated under the laws of Nevis, West Indies.
